> > > This part I don't really like. IMO the plane capabilities should
> > > be listed in the plane code, not anywhere else.
> > 
> > Ok. How about adding back plane->has_rc_ccs and also adding
> > plane->has_mc_ccs and initing these before calling 
> > intel_fb_plane_get_modifiers() (as before)?
> 
> Yeah, maybe something like that. Ie. basically reduce the full list
> of modifiers to a set of higher level classes, which each plane could
> declare in a more compact form. I guess we could have some kind of small
> plane_caps structure for it this even?

So also including the cursor case below something like a plane_caps enum
with bitfields for PLANE_HAS_CCS_RC (applying to both RC and RC_CC since
no point to differentiate even on SKL for this), PLANE_HAS_CCS_MC and
PLANE_HAS_TILING? This enum could be just passed then to
intel_fb_plane_get_modifiers() instead of pipe and plane_id.

> We would lose the direct info in the plane code for eg. "is Yf
> supported?",

If becomes an issue could this be a new cap?

> but since that's a platform wide thing I don't think
> it's a problem. Just the info about the individual planes and their
> special little exceptions I'd really would want in the plane code.
> 
> > What about the 
> > plane_id == PLANE_CURSOR && md->id != DRM_FORMAT_MOD_LINEAR
> > check in plane_has_modifier()?
> 
> Maybe we reduce that to .has_tiling or something?

So the above PLANE_HAS_TILING and to keep initialization simple an
.linear field in intel_modifier_desc?
